Trump and Super Bowl LII

  • 5 Comments
  • by: Colorado Pols

MONDAY UPDATE: It looks like Trump took the “under” on Sunday, refraining from sending even a single Tweet during the Super Bowl.

—–

The Super Bowl will be played on Sunday in Minneapolis, Minnesota, and there are a host of interesting prop wagers available that have little to do with the matchup between the Philadelphia Eagles and the New England Patriots.

Perhaps the most interesting available prop bet, at least for people reading a political website, is about President Trump and his Twitter habit. The over/under for the number of times Trump will Tweet during the Super Bowl is 3.5. We cannot (yet) accept wagers here at Colorado Pols, but we can run a quick online poll to ask the question.
